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/flutternetwork/wififlutter
Flutter plugin suite for various WiFi services.
https://github.com/flutternetwork/wififlutter
android flutter flutter-plugin ios wifi wifi-hotspot
Last synced: about 1 month ago
JSON representation
Flutter plugin suite for various WiFi services.
- Host: GitHub
- URL: https://github.com/flutternetwork/wififlutter
- Owner: flutternetwork
- Created: 2018-05-29T09:50:58.000Z (over 6 years ago)
- Default Branch: master
- Last Pushed: 2024-02-27T18:34:57.000Z (9 months ago)
- Last Synced: 2024-05-22T01:32:08.522Z (6 months ago)
- Topics: android, flutter, flutter-plugin, ios, wifi, wifi-hotspot
- Language: Dart
- Homepage: https://wifi.flutternetwork.dev
- Size: 1020 KB
- Stars: 269
- Watchers: 15
- Forks: 169
- Open Issues: 115
-
Metadata Files:
- Readme: README.md
- Changelog: CHANGELOG.md
- Contributing: CONTRIBUTING.md
Awesome Lists containing this project
README
---
WiFiFlutter is a suite of Flutter plugins that enable Flutter apps to use various WiFi services.
> *Note*: WiFiFlutter is going under [reforms][reform], therefore some plugins might not be available yet. [Feedback][issue] and [Pull Requests][pull] are most welcome!
## Plugins
**Table of contents:**
- [For IoT (`wifi_iot`)](#wifi_iot)
- [Scan (`wifi_scan`)](#wifi_scan)
---
### `wifi_iot`
> [![wifi_iot][iot_workflow_badge]][iot_workflow] [![wifi_iot][iot_pub_badge]][iot_pub] [![pub points][iot_pub_points_badge]][iot_pub_points]Flutter plugin which can handle WiFi connections (AP, STA).
[[View Source][iot_code]]
#### Platform Support
| Android | iOS |
| :-----: | :-: |
| ✔️ | ✔️* |*Only supports STA mode.
---
### `wifi_scan`
> [![wifi_scan][scan_workflow_badge]][scan_workflow] [![wifi_scan][scan_pub_badge]][scan_pub] [![pub points][scan_pub_points_badge]][scan_pub_points]Flutter plugin to scan for nearby visible WiFi access points.
[[View Source][scan_code]]
#### Platform Support
| Android | iOS |
| :-----: | :-: |
| ✔️ | |---
## Issues
Please file WiFiFlutter specific issues, bugs, or feature requests in our [issue tracker][issue].
Plugin issues that are not specific to WiFiFlutter can be filed in the [Flutter issue tracker][issue].
## Contributing
If you wish to contribute a change to any of the existing plugins in this repo,
please review our [contribution guide][contrib] and open a [pull request][pull].## Status
This repository is maintained by WiFiFlutter authors. Issues here are answered by maintainers and other community members on GitHub on a best-effort basis.
## Contributors ✨
Thanks goes to [these 💖 people][contributors] for their contributions.
This project follows the [all-contributors][all_contributors] specification. Contributions of any kind welcome!
[home]: https://wifi.flutternetwork.dev
[reform]: https://github.com/flutternetwork/WiFiFlutter/discussions/229
[issue]: https://github.com/flutternetwork/WiFiFlutter/issues/new
[contrib]: https://github.com/flutternetwork/WiFiFlutter/blob/master/CONTRIBUTING.md
[pull]: https://github.com/flutternetwork/WiFiFlutter/pulls
[contributors]: https://github.com/flutternetwork/WiFiFlutter/blob/master/CONTRIBUTORS.md
[all_contributors]: https://github.com/all-contributors/all-contributors[iot_code]: https://github.com/flutternetwork/WiFiFlutter/tree/master/packages/wifi_iot
[iot_workflow]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_iot.yaml
[iot_workflow_badge]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_iot.yaml/badge.svg
[iot_pub]: https://pub.dev/packages/wifi_iot
[iot_pub_badge]: https://img.shields.io/pub/v/wifi_iot.svg
[iot_pub_points]: https://pub.dev/packages/wifi_iot/score
[iot_pub_points_badge]: https://img.shields.io/pub/likes/wifi_iot.svg[basic_code]: https://github.com/flutternetwork/WiFiFlutter/tree/master/packages/wifi_basic
[basic_workflow]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_basic.yaml
[basic_workflow_badge]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_basic.yaml/badge.svg
[basic_pub]: https://pub.dev/packages/wifi_basic
[basic_pub_badge]: https://img.shields.io/pub/v/wifi_basic.svg
[basic_pub_points]: https://pub.dev/packages/wifi_basic/score
[basic_pub_points_badge]: https://img.shields.io/pub/likes/wifi_basic.svg[scan_code]: https://github.com/flutternetwork/WiFiFlutter/tree/master/packages/wifi_scan
[scan_workflow]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_scan.yaml
[scan_workflow_badge]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_scan.yaml/badge.svg
[scan_pub]: https://pub.dev/packages/wifi_scan
[scan_pub_badge]: https://img.shields.io/pub/v/wifi_scan.svg
[scan_pub_points]: https://pub.dev/packages/wifi_scan/score
[scan_pub_points_badge]: https://img.shields.io/pub/likes/wifi_scan.svg[sta_code]: https://github.com/flutternetwork/WiFiFlutter/tree/master/packages/wifi_sta
[sta_workflow]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_sta.yaml
[sta_workflow_badge]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_sta.yaml/badge.svg
[sta_pub]: https://pub.dev/packages/wifi_sta
[sta_pub_badge]: https://img.shields.io/pub/v/wifi_sta.svg
[sta_pub_points]: https://pub.dev/packages/wifi_sta/score
[sta_pub_points_badge]: https://img.shields.io/pub/likes/wifi_sta.svg[ap_code]: https://github.com/flutternetwork/WiFiFlutter/tree/master/packages/wifi_ap
[ap_workflow]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_ap.yaml
[ap_workflow_badge]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_ap.yaml/badge.svg
[ap_pub]: https://pub.dev/packages/wifi_ap
[ap_pub_badge]: https://img.shields.io/pub/v/wifi_ap.svg
[ap_pub_points]: https://pub.dev/packages/wifi_ap/score
[ap_pub_points_badge]: https://img.shields.io/pub/likes/wifi_ap.svg[aware_code]: https://github.com/flutternetwork/WiFiFlutter/tree/master/packages/wifi_aware
[aware_workflow]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_aware.yaml
[aware_workflow_badge]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_aware.yaml/badge.svg
[aware_pub]: https://pub.dev/packages/wifi_aware
[aware_pub_badge]: https://img.shields.io/pub/v/wifi_aware.svg
[aware_pub_points]: https://pub.dev/packages/wifi_aware/score
[aware_pub_points_badge]: https://img.shields.io/pub/likes/wifi_aware.svg
[aware_official_docs]: https://www.wi-fi.org/discover-wi-fi/wi-fi-aware
[aware_direct_differences]: https://www.wi-fi.org/knowledge-center/faq/what-is-the-relationship-between-wi-fi-aware-and-wi-fi-direct[rtt_code]: https://github.com/flutternetwork/WiFiFlutter/tree/master/packages/wifi_rtt
[rtt_workflow]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_rtt.yaml
[rtt_workflow_badge]: https://github.com/flutternetwork/WiFiFlutter/actions/workflows/wifi_rtt.yaml/badge.svg
[rtt_pub]: https://pub.dev/packages/wifi_rtt
[rtt_pub_badge]: https://img.shields.io/pub/v/wifi_rtt.svg
[rtt_pub_points]: https://pub.dev/packages/wifi_rtt/score
[rtt_pub_points_badge]: https://img.shields.io/pub/likes/wifi_rtt.svg
[rtt_wikipedia]: https://en.wikipedia.org/wiki/IEEE_802.11mc